Steps to setup the ACP database for use with Mariadb
Install MariaDB server
- download Mariadb 10.6.2 (Current tested version).
- Launch the installer - accept defaults including Heidisql
- Set a new root password when prompted
- Check allow remote access for root for now.
- Install as service - service name Mariadb
- Enable networking - port 3306
- Finish installing with defaults

Install the MariaDB ODBC connector
- Download the MariaDB ODBC 3.1 connector (still using 3.1 for now since know it works).
- Launch the msi file and install with typical option

Edit the DB driver info.ana library
- In the library "*\ui\assets\DB driver info.ana"
- Ensure MariaDB 3.1 is selected in the pulldown menu for the Database driver
- Enter 'suan_subscriptions' in the Database text input
- Enter your username ('root' for now) in the myusername text input
- Enter the password for the user 'root' in the mypassword text input
- Save the library with the new settings -Select File form the top menu and click save.
Create and populate the tables
- Open the model file "*\acp\ui\assets\Create Suan DB.ana"
- Press the "Create the Tables" button
- Press the "Populate the Tables" button
Expected: No errors - there will not be a message if the tables are successfully populated.
- Check the database
- Using Heid SQL, select the suan_subscriptions database and insure the tables are present. You may need to right click and select refresh to see the tables. Select a table and click the data tab to ensure the table is populated with the correct schema and initial data. if the data tab is not present you can double a click a table to ensure it shows the first time.
